Are you sure? I just tried, and it did indeed solve the problem for me:
1. `sudo port install freefont-ttf`
2. open `/opt/local/share/fonts/freefont-ttf` in the Finder
3. Double-click FreeSans.ttf
4. Leopeard's Font Book, press "Install Font"
5. Rerun doxygen with `HAVE_DOT=YES`, and the error does not appear
Does this not resolve your problem? If it still doesn't look right,
perhaps change `DOT_FONTNAME` in your Doxyfile. I wonder if there might be
pango issues with properly finding Mac OS X fonts. (Should freefont-ttf
automatically activate the fonts for the rest of Mac OS X, for example?)
